MATLAB: Is it possible to specify a dynamic value for the Integrator block’s “Upper Saturation Limit” parameter using an external input

The Integrator block has an "Upper Saturation Limit" parameter that denotes the upper limit for the integral. I would like to specify a dynamic value for this parameter using an external input to the Integrator block, such that its value is computed by other blocks in my model.

The ability to use an external input to specify a dynamic value for the built-in Integrator block's "Upper Saturation Limit" parameter is not available in Simulink.
To work around this issue, you can use core Simulink blocks to build your own integrator block that allows you to specify dynamic values for its parameters. See the attached Simulink model, named continuous_integrator.mdl, for an example that demonstrates a custom integrator block with external inputs for its "Upper Saturation Limit" and "Lower Saturation Limit" parameters.
continuous_integrator_reset.mdl expands upon the first model by resetting the state of the integrator block if the state is beyond the saturation limits due to a dynamic change.
